गृहपृष्ठ ∕ Politics ∕ Minister Thapa committed to resolving media persons problems Politics Minister Thapa committed to resolving media persons problems KathmanduPati June 14, 2021 KATHMANDU – Minister for Communications and Information Technology Nainkala Thapa has committed to resolving the problems faced by the media persons. She has also urged all to point out the weaknesses of the government. Talking to the FNJ delegates at the Ministry here today, Minister Thapa also committed to managing COVID-19 vaccines to the journalists who were yet to get vaccinated. She also opined to work together with FNJ in the issues of the media persons adding that she was positive to addressing their genuine demands. She said that the working procedure regarding free of cost medical treatment and insurance worth Rs 700,000 would be prepared with in a month as per the spirit of the budget. The delegates briefed her about the latest updates of the media persons’ concern and problems and COVID-19 impact on them. On the occasion, the senior Vice President of the FNJ, Ramesh Bista urged the Minister to take immediate steps after forming an effective mechanism to address their demands. About 1,000 journalists are infected with COVID-19 while 20 have lost their lives in the country till today.
